Output 31ab0122c709ffb639ed8c7cd514aed40560c4f1f2b916fa67949991372d1805:17

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f436bc78246a83405562079ef44d235064573445 OP_EQUAL
address
AEhZ7LNTvZkL9kLPgiwMSQyrgxQjh178FJ
transaction
31ab0122c709ffb639ed8c7cd514aed40560c4f1f2b916fa67949991372d1805